      This has probably been posted a dozen times already... (It was Gaieus who told me about this Youtube feature) But I only noticed its availability for SketchUp videos a few days ago:

      When you watch a video that contains English subtitles, like this official video for the Push/pull tool...
      http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=miC1hvWQjlQ&feature=channel_page

      You can switch the English subtitles to your own language doing the following:

      Hover the cursor (don't click) over this triangle to open a menu.

      http://japanese-house.com/forums/trans1.jpg

      Again, hover the cursor (don't click) over this other triangle to open another menu.

      http://japanese-house.com/forums/trans2.jpg

      Click on "Translate".

      http://japanese-house.com/forums/trans3.jpg

      Now, click this triangle to see the language list:

      http://japanese-house.com/forums/trans4.jpg

      Use the scroling bar to find your language and click on it.

      Click on "Translate"

      http://japanese-house.com/forums/trans5.jpg

      That's it. It's an automatic translation, so it's not really good, but better that than nothing.

      You can do the same thing with most videos in SketchUp's channel:
      http://www.youtube.com/sketchupvideo

      If you follow the introductory videos embedded in a web page instead of directly in Youtube, the subtitles icon is different, but the process is the same:

      http://japanese-house.com/forums/trans6.jpg
